Fed Rate Cuts Could Spur Crypto Buying Momentum

IG Group analyst Chris Beauchamp highlighted expectations of a continued recovery in Bitcoin and Ethereum due to prospective Fed rate cuts predicted for this week. These anticipated reductions are seen as a driver for inflows into cryptocurrencies, particularly following the recent decline which made entry points more attractive.

The expected shift in monetary policy suggests that looser conditions may bolster demand for risk assets such as Bitcoin and Ethereum. According to Beauchamp, this environment may support short-term gains, underscoring a rebound in major cryptocurrencies.

Bitcoin Shows Resilience Amid Historical Rate Change Patterns

Did you know? During the Fed’s 2019–2020 easing cycle, $BTC surged as a risk asset compared to its usual volatility, drawing heightened investor attention through macroeconomic shifts.

Bitcoin’s current price stands at $89,960.23, with a market cap of $1.80 trillion and dominance at 58.43%, as per CoinMarketCap. Recent trades recorded a 0.14% increase over 24 hours, against a 6.13% rise over the past week. Despite a 30-day decline at 11.63%, Bitcoin remains a key market player.

The Coincu research team suggests that financial markets might witness increased interest in crypto due to the prospect of easier monetary policy. Historical patterns indicate that lower real rates usually stimulate higher investments in riskier assets, potentially benefiting Bitcoin and Ethereum.
